Common Structural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Stabilization - techniques to prevent further settling and maintain structural integrity.
Crack Repair - sealing and reinforcing cracks in the foundation to prevent water intrusion and damage.
Pier and Beam Repair - addressing issues with piers, beams, and crawl spaces to ensure stability.
Concrete Leveling - lifting and leveling uneven or sunken concrete slabs around the property.
Basement Reinforcement - strengthening basement walls to prevent bowing and collapse.
Settlement Correction - correcting uneven foundation movement caused by soil shifting or moisture changes.
Structural Foundation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ation problems? Common sign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ls or ceilings,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ation itself.
What causes foundation settlement? Settlement can result from soil shrinkage, erosion, poor drainage,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
What types of foundation repair are available? Repairs may involve underpinning, piering, or slab stabilization to address different types of foundation issues.
How does foundation damage affect property value? Foundation problems can decrease property value and lead to costly repairs if not addressed promptly.
